Former cricketers on Saturday flayed Sanjay Manjrekar for his controversial remarks on Sachin Tendulkar's injuries and said such uncharitable comments could dent the batsman's confidence ahead of the tri-series in Sri Lanka.

HT Image
HT Image

However, while the majority of the former players threw their weight behind Tendulkar, former India opener Chetan Chauhan said star players should be able to take criticism in their stride.

Manjrekar had written in a column recently that Tendulkar should play even if he was not 100 per cent fit since he brought in a lot of experience to the side, and that the timings of his injuries were dubious.

Former wicketkeeper and Selection Committee Chairman Syed Kirmani said it was unfair to make comments without ascertaining the facts.
